Rate of Dearness Allowance applicable w.e.f. 01.07.2017 to employees of Central Government and Central Autonomous Bodies continuing to draw their pay in the pre-revised pay scale/Grade Pay as per 6th Central Pay Commission

 

No. 113/2008-E.II(B)
Government of India
Ministry of Finance
Department of Expenditure

New Delhi dated. the 26th September, 2017.

OFFICE MEMORANDUM

Subject- Rate of Dearness Allowance applicable w.e.f. 01.07.2017 to employees of Central Government and Central Autonomous Bodies continuing to draw their pay in the pre-revised pay scale/Grade Pay as per 6th Central Pay Commission

The undersigned is directed to refer to this Department’s OM. of even No. dated 7th April, 2017 revising the rate of Dearness. Allowance wet. 01.01.2017 in respect of employees of Central Government and Central Autonomous Bodies continuing to draw their pay in the pro-revised pay scale i Grade Pay as per 6th Central Pay Commission.

2. The rate of DA admissible to above categories of employees of Central Government and Central Autonomous Bodies shall be enhanced from the existing 136% to 139% w.e.f. 01.07.2017.

3. The provisions contained in paras 3, 4 and 5 of this Ministry’s .O.M.No;1(3)12008-E.II(B) dated 29th August, 2008 shall continue to be applicable while regulating Dearness Allowance under these orders.

4. The contents of this Office Memorandum may also be brought to the notice of all organisations under the administrative control of the Ministries/Departments which have adopted the Central Government scales of pay.

100% AADHAAR LINKING OF GPF, PPF & EPF BY DEC, 2017 AND USING AADHAAR FOR PORTABILITY: DECISION OF CABINET SECRETARIAT MEETING
No. D-11011/36/2016- DBT (Cab.)
Govt. of India
Cabinet Secretariat
DBT Mission

Subject: Aadhaar linking and interoperability of General Provident Fund (GPF), Public Provident Fund (PPF) and Employees’ Provident Fund (EFF) accounts regarding.

A meeting was held under the chairmanship of Joint Secretary, DBT Mission, Cabinet Secretariat on 25th August, 2017 at 11:00 A.M in the Conference Hall, 4th floor, Shjvaji Stadium Annexe Building, Rajiv Chowk, New Delhi on the subject mentioned above. The list of participants isplaced at Annexure I.

2. Joint Secretary, DBT Mission welcomed the participants and stated that the objective of the meeting is to deliberate on Aadhaar linking of GPF, PPF and EPF accounts of employees, examine the possibility of a centralised repository of employees" fund details with Aadhaar as the primary identifier and establishing portability of fund accounts across organisations. He requested all stakeholders to share comments and suggestions in this regard.

3. Deputy CGA, Govt. Banking Arrangements, D/o Expenditure informed that an on-line salary application system, Employee Information System (EIS) is being developed within PF MS for implementation in all Drawing and Disbursing Offices (DDOS) and Pay Accounts Offices (PAOS) of Central Ministries. EIS is envisaged to be a central repository of details of all salaried employees, and it can also maintain details of GPF of government employees. He fiirther stated that at present, Aadhaar number is not a mandatory field in employee information records, due to which Aadhaar seeding may be low. it was discussed that if the employee data on E13 are linked with Aad’naar, it may serve the purpose of establishing interoperability of salary and GPF accounts across DDOs. It was highlighted that Railways and Defence departments are not covered under £18. An example of e-Samarth was cited, which is a centralised database of CRPP (Central Reserve Police Force) in MHA, which may be studied for this purpose. Dy CGA also mentioned that M/o Railways and Defence may also be consulted in this context.

4. Senior Audit Officer, Office of Comptroller & Auditor General (CAG) of IndiaDelhi stated that at present, State AG (Auditor General) offices assign new GPF numbers to employees while moving across different FAQs and there is no centralized mapping system with Aadhaar as the primary identifier. JS. DBT Mission requested that the matter may be taken up with the Office of C&AG, with the concerned Dy C&AG to examine the possibility of mapping all State GPF subscribers across the country. It was suggested that the role of a third party such as NSDL to create and maintain this database may also be examined.

5. Assistant Director, D/o Posts stated that that presently, around 25 lakh PPF accounts out of 27.2 lakh accounts are on Core Banking Solution (CBS) network and these accounts are portable across Post Offices. It was informed that every PPF account is associated with a PPF number and a Customer Identification Form (CIF) number, which is a unique number that holds all personal as well as account related information of the customer. ideally, a customer can have one CIF number in one post office. though the customer can have multiple accounts under these numbers. It was further informed that Aadhaar linking with individual accounts and CIF numbers is being undertaken and 4.7 crore ClFs out of total 56 crore CIFs (which also include savings certificates, term deposit accounts, etc) have been seeded with Aadhaar. JS, DBT pointed out that Aadhaar seeding is very low in this case, and the Department may undertake necessary actions to expedite the same to achieve 100% seeding by December 31, 2017. It was further suggested that all PPF accounts and CIF numbers may be linked with Aadhaar and the Department may share its suggestions on establishing a common repository of all PPF accounts using Aadhaar as the identifier.

6. 
Deputy Director, M/o Labour & Employment stated the Universal Account Number (UAN) provides portability for the employees covered under EPF. It was informed that 14 crore out of 4 crore active subscribers’ records have been seeded with Aadhaar. It was discussed that this will enable portability of EPF accounts when the details of Bank Account, Aadhaar and PAN areseeded in UAN database of the employees and are verified by employer on change of job. It was suggested that Aadhaar seeding of all may be taken up priority.

7. Deputy Secretary, Budget, D/o Economic Affairs stated that a host of small saving schemes including PPF are Operated by post offices, public sector banks and select private secror banks and Aadhaar seeding is being undertaken in all these accounts. JS, DBT Mission enquired if the. Department is taking any initiative to have a centralised platform for all savings schemes, given that all banks use different systems and Operate in silos. It was discussed that the Department may examine the matter and share updates in this regard.

8. 
After detailed deliberations, the following were agreed upon.
i. All stakeholder Departments to ensure 100% Aadhaar seeding of GPF, PPF and EPF accounts by December 31, 2017.

ii. All Departments to examine the possibility of developing common platforms for their respective service subscribers/employees/account holders using Aadhaar as the unique identifier to ensure portability across the financial system.

iii. DBT Mission to hold a review meeting with senior officers of all stakeholder Departments in the second week of September. 2017 to discuss the issue further.

Grant of Dearness Allowance to Central Government Employees Revised Rates effective from 01.07.2017.




No. 1/9/2017-E-II (B)
Government of India
Ministry of Finance
Department of Expenditure
New Delhi, the 20th September, 2017.

OFFICE MEMORANDUM

Subject: Grant of Dearness Allowance to Central Government employees Revised Rates effective from 01.07.2017.

The undersigned is directed to refer to this Ministrys Office Memorandum No. 1/312017-E.II(B) dated 30th March, 2017 on the subject mentioned above and to say that the President is pleased to decide that the Dearness Allowance to Central Government employees shall be enhanced from the existing rate of 4% to 5% of the basic pay per month, with effect from 1st July, 2017.

2. The term basic pay in the revised pay structure means the pay drawn in the prescribed Level in the Pay Matrix as per 7th CPC recommendations accepted by the Government. but does not, include any other type of pay like special pay, etc. 

3. The Dearness Allowance will continue to be a distinct element of remuneration and will not be treated as pay within the ambit of FR 9(21).

4. The payment on account of Dearness Allowance involving fractions of 50 paise and above may be rounded to the next higher rupee and the fractions of less than 50 paise may be ignored.

5. These orders shall also apply to the civilian employees paid from the Defence Services Estimates and the expenditure will be chargeable to “the relevant Head of the Defence. Services Estimates. In respect of Armed” Forces personnel and Railway employees, separate orders will be issued by-the Ministry of Defence and Ministry of Railways, respectively”.

6. In so far as the employees-working in the Indian Audit and Accounts Department are concerned, these orders are issued in consultation with the Comptroller and Auditor General of India.

First Pension Adalat inauguration, Launching of Mobile App of Pensioners Portal & Award for outstanding contribution towards 'Anubhav'



Press Information Bureau
Government of India
Ministry of Personnel, Public Grievances & Pensions
19-September-2017 10:57 IST

Dr Jitendra Singh to inaugurate first ‘Pension Adalat’ tomorrow
Pensioners for outstanding contribution towards ‘Anubhav’ to be awarded
Mobile App to avail the services of Pensioners’ Portal also to be launched

The Union Minister of State (Independent Charge) Development of North-Eastern Region (DoNER), MoS PMO, Personnel, Public Grievances & Pensions, Atomic Energy and Space, Dr Jitendra Singh will inaugurate the first ‘Pension Adalat’ here tomorrow. He will also award the Pensioners for their outstanding contribution towards ‘Anubhav’ – a platform for retiring employees for sharing their experience of working with Government. Moving ahead from e-governance to m-governance, a Mobile App has been created to avail the services of Pensioners’ Portal which will also be launched by Dr Jitendra Singh tomorrow. As a measure of welfare to the pensioners of Government of India, a workshop on Pre-Retirement Counseling (PRC) of 300 retiring Central Government employees is also scheduled to be held. The event is being organized by Department of Pension & Pensioners’ Welfare, Ministry of Personnel, Public Grievances and Pensions, Government of India.

The objective of this workshop is to create awareness about the post-retirement entitlements as well as an advance planning for life after retirement. There will be four interactive sessions which will cover inter-alia, the road map to retirement, medical facilities for pensioners, re-engagement of retired people for voluntary social activities under ‘Sankalp’. There will be another session on Income Tax and other benefits for senior citizens as well as investment and financial planning for retired people and the Importance of writing a Will.

The Pension Department in this programme will launch the first of a series of Pension Adalats which is being convened with the objective of bringing on a common table the aggrieved pensioner, the concerned department, the bank or CGHS representative, wherever relevant, so that such cases can be settled across the table within the framework of extant rules.

The Mobile App to be launched tomorrow will be extending all the services meant for the pensioner, which are currently available on the Pensioners’ Portal of the department, to the mobile handset. With this App, a superannuating Central Government official will be able to monitor the progress of his pension settlement, and retired officials will be able to self-assess their pension through the pension calculator and will also be able to register their grievances, if any, and get updates on orders issued by the Department.

The ANUBHAV AWARDS 2017 will be presented to 17 pensioners for their contribution towards creating institutional memory for the departments. Anubhav scheme had been instituted on the call of Prime Minister Shri Narendra Modi to encourage retiring/retired employees to submit their experiences while working in the government with the objective to create an institutional wealth for the government for future governance as well as to enthuse and inspire the future generations of government officials in their respective assignments.
